Bottas: Race leader still has all the control

Formula 1's new aerodynamic regulations may make it a little easier to follow the car ahead, however, Valtteri Bottas says whoever is leading still has 'control.' This season Formula 1 introduced new rules aimed at making it easier to follow and therefore, hopefully, easier to overtake. Bottas, though, reckons the car in front still has a notable advantage. 'Even being three or four seconds behind you're sliding more, which overheats the tyres more, and then it's more difficult,' he said. 'But that's how F1 has been for a long time.
